Understanding Your Teeth Whitening Options
Professional take home whitening uses custom-made trays created specifically for your smile. Your dentist takes impressions or digital scans of your teeth to fabricate trays that fit precisely. You'll receive professional-strength whitening gel along with instructions for daily wear, typically for one to two weeks depending on your goals.
Over the counter whitening products include whitening strips, pens, toothpaste, rinses, LED kits, and other products available in pharmacies and retail stores. These products are designed to fit a wide range of users, making them convenient, but they cannot be customized for your individual smile.
Comparing Whitening Results
One of the biggest differences between these two options is the quality and consistency of the results.
Professional custom trays use prescription-strength whitening gel that penetrates stains more effectively than most store-bought products. Because the trays fit your teeth precisely, the whitening gel stays where it belongs and covers each tooth evenly. This helps create a brighter, more uniform smile.
Over the counter products generally contain lower concentrations of whitening ingredients. Since strips and generic trays are designed to fit everyone, they may not contact every tooth evenly. This can lead to inconsistent whitening, particularly around the edges of teeth or in crowded areas.
Most patients achieve noticeably brighter teeth with professional take home whitening after one to two weeks of consistent use. While over the counter products can improve mild staining, they often require several weeks of use and may produce less dramatic results.
Professional whitening results also tend to last longer when combined with good oral hygiene and occasional touch-up treatments.
Safety and Comfort Matter
Before beginning any whitening treatment, it's important to have your teeth and gums evaluated by your dentist. Whitening should only be performed on healthy teeth and gums. Existing cavities, worn enamel, gum disease, or other dental concerns should be addressed before cosmetic treatment begins.
Professional take home whitening offers several important safety advantages. Your custom trays minimize contact between the whitening gel and your gums, reducing irritation. Your dentist also selects the appropriate whitening strength based on your oral health and sensitivity level while monitoring your progress throughout treatment.
With over the counter products, improper fit can allow whitening gel to leak onto the gums, increasing the risk of irritation. Some people also use these products too frequently or for longer than recommended in an effort to speed up results, which can increase tooth sensitivity and discomfort.
Professional supervision helps ensure whitening is both safe and effective while minimizing unwanted side effects.
Cost Comparison and Long-Term Value
At first glance, over the counter whitening products appear to be the less expensive option. Whitening strips, toothpaste, and pens typically range from a few dollars to around $50 per purchase.
Professional custom take home whitening trays generally cost more initially because they include custom fabricated trays, professional-strength whitening gel, and supervision from your dentist. However, the trays can often be reused for future touch-up treatments by simply purchasing additional whitening gel.
Many patients find that professional whitening provides greater long-term value because the results last longer and require fewer repeat purchases than continually buying store-bought whitening products that produce more modest improvements.
When comparing costs, it's important to consider not only the initial investment but also the quality and longevity of the results.
Which Whitening Option Is Best for You?
Choosing the right whitening treatment depends on your goals, budget, and oral health.
Professional custom take home whitening may be the best choice if you:
- Want more dramatic whitening results.
- Prefer even, predictable whitening across all teeth.
- Have sensitive teeth and want professional guidance.
- Want reusable custom trays for future maintenance.
- Value longer-lasting results.
Over the counter whitening products may be appropriate if you:
- Have mild surface stains.
- Want a lower upfront cost.
- Are looking for gradual whitening with modest improvements.
- Understand that results may require more frequent maintenance.
Keep in mind that whitening treatments do not change the color of crowns, veneers, fillings, or other dental restorations. During your consultation, your dentist can help determine whether whitening is appropriate or if another cosmetic treatment would better achieve your desired smile.

Frequently Asked Questions About Teeth Whitening
Are professional take home whitening trays better than whitening strips?
In many cases, yes. Professional custom trays fit your teeth precisely and use stronger whitening gel, allowing for more even coverage and more noticeable results than generic whitening strips.
Why do custom whitening trays work better?
Custom trays are made specifically for your smile, helping keep the whitening gel in close contact with your teeth while minimizing contact with your gums. This improves both comfort and whitening effectiveness.
Will professional take home whitening make my teeth sensitive?
Some patients experience temporary sensitivity during whitening, but your dentist can recommend the appropriate whitening strength and treatment schedule to help minimize discomfort.
Can over the counter whitening products damage my teeth?
When used exactly as directed, most over the counter products are considered safe. However, overuse or improper use can increase tooth sensitivity and irritate the gums. Professional supervision helps reduce these risks.
How long do professional whitening results last?
Results vary depending on your diet, oral hygiene, and lifestyle habits. Many patients enjoy brighter teeth for months before needing occasional touch-up treatments using their custom trays.
